Luke 6:5-10 English Revised Version (ERV)

5. And he said unto them, The Son of man is lord of the sabbath.

6. And it came to pass on another sabbath, that he entered into the synagogue and taught: and there was a man there, and his right hand was withered.

7. And the scribes and the Pharisees watched him, whether he would heal on the sabbath; that they might find how to accuse him.

8. But he knew their thoughts; and he said to the man that had his hand withered, Rise up, and stand forth in the midst. And he arose and stood forth.

9. And Jesus said unto them, I ask you, Is it lawful on the sabbath to do good, or to do harm? to save a life, or to destroy it?

10. And he looked round about on them all, and said unto him, Stretch forth thy hand. And he did so: and his hand was restored.
